Explanation of Solution: 


Question 1:
 Use the truth table to test the validity of the following argument
If you invest in the HBFC, then you get rich.
You didn’t invest in the HBFC.
Therefore, you didn’t get rich.

Solution:
First symbolize the argument.
Let p be the argument “you invest in the HBFC”.
Let q be the argument “you get rich”.
Then the argument has this symbolic form
p → q
~ p


 Here you Notice that in 3rd  row, the conclusion is FALSE while both premises are TRUE.
This tells us the argument is INVALID.
